Abstract
A device includes a main low noise amplifier (LNA) stage configured to amplify a single-ended communication signal, an auxiliary LNA stage coupled to the main LNA stage, the auxiliary LNA stage configured to cancel non-linear second order products generated by the main LNA stage, and a load circuit configured to receive an output of the main LNA stage and an output of the auxiliary LNA stage, the load circuit configured to convert the single-ended communication signal to a differential signal.
